[0028] Example 1:

[0029] The breeding basket 2 of the longline single floating basket breeding device for Portunus trituberculatus is a plastic basket with grid holes on the walls and bottom of the basket. The size of the breeding basket is 80 cm long x 40 cm wide x 40 cm high. The outside of the breeding basket 2 is covered with a matching foam floating frame 1, the foam floating frame 1 is a closed main body, and the frame of the floating frame has small holes through which the long rope 3 can pass. Two long ropes 3 pass through the small holes on the foam floating frame 1 and the grid holes on the basket wall of the breeding basket 2 to connect the multiple breeding baskets 2 and the foam floating frame 1 outside them in series. A separation net 4 is fixed in the middle of the culture basket 2. Abstract

The invention discloses a device and method for portunus trituberculatus trotline type single body floating basket cultivation. The cultivation device comprises cultivation baskets and foam floating frames, wherein the cultivation baskets are sleeved with the outer portions of the foam floating frames. Every cultivation basket is internally divided into two small grids through a separating net, sand boxes are subject to pressure casting in every small grid, and the cultivation baskets are in series connection through two parallel trotlines. According to the cultivation method, the cultivation baskets are in series connection through the trotlines, and a traction device arranged in a pond drives the trotlines to drive the series connection cultivation baskets to be dragged; a half of a water body of the pond is utilized to perform cultivation, and back-and-forth dragging of the cultivation baskets is facilitated; and the back-and-forth dragging of the cultivation baskets facilitates everyday management work performed by cultivation workers, is also favorable for supplementation of dissolved oxygen in the cultivation water body and facilitates popularization by cultivation users.

Description

technical field [0001] The invention belongs to the technical field of aquaculture, and in particular relates to a longline type single floating basket culture device and method for Portunus trituberculatus. Background technique [0002] Portunus trituberculatus (Portunus trituberculatus) is an important aquaculture economic animal in my country. It is very popular because of its high nutritional value and delicious meat. Portunus trituberculatus single body cage cultivation is a high-yield and efficient cultivation technology, such as a kind of indoor industrialized cultivation method of Portunus trituberculatus disclosed in Chinese patent 201010509928.4. The advantage of this technology is that the cultivation density is much higher than that of traditional cultivation techniques.
